AI消费电子行业观点报告:立讯展出AR眼镜和陪护机器人,看好端侧AI产业趋势-20251020
Shanghai Securities· 2025-10-20 12:11
Investment Rating - The report maintains an "Overweight" rating for the industry [1] Core Viewpoints - The global edge AI market is expected to continue growing, with AI glasses being one of the best hardware carriers for edge AI, indicating a promising industrial trend [1][12] - Luxshare Precision's "Cloud Sparrow 2nd Generation" AR glasses are leading a new era of AR glasses industrialization, showcasing significant technological advancements at the 26th China International Optoelectronic Expo [1][12] - The report identifies three growth logics for AI smart glasses: imminent industry explosion, accelerated layout by leading companies, and the transformative potential of AI glasses in consumer electronics [2][16] Summary by Sections Industry Overview - The report highlights that global AI glasses sales are projected to reach 1.52 million units in 2024, 3.5 million in 2025, 60 million by 2029, and potentially 1.4 billion by 2035, indicating substantial room for penetration compared to traditional glasses [2][16] Company Developments - Luxshare Precision is actively positioning itself in the smart glasses sector, providing assembly services for various brands and evolving into a more comprehensive ODM service provider [1][12] - The report notes that leading companies like Meta and Apple are accelerating their entry into the market, with Meta launching the Meta Celeste AR glasses and Apple expected to release Apple Glass in 2026 [2][16] Investment Recommendations - The report suggests focusing on companies such as Luxshare Precision, Lens Technology, Linyang Technology, GoerTek, and others as potential investment opportunities in the AI consumer electronics sector [4][16]
光博会引领新“视”界定义,光峰科技新方案亮展
Minsheng Securities· 2025-09-12 14:45
Investment Rating - The report maintains a "Recommended" rating for key companies in the AR glasses and optical technology sector, including GoerTek, Dongmu Co., Jingyan Technology, Tonglian Precision, and Guangfeng Technology [4]. Core Insights - The 2025 CIOE (China International Optoelectronic Exposition) showcased significant advancements in AR technology, with leading companies like JBD, GoerTek, and Luxshare Precision presenting breakthroughs in Micro LED, optical waveguides, and AR optics [1][2]. - Guangfeng Technology and Gudong Intelligent launched a new AR solution that redefines the industry pricing structure, featuring the innovative "LCoS + PVG optical waveguide" technology, which enhances light efficiency by 300% and achieves over 90% transmittance [2][3]. - The report emphasizes the continuous evolution of AR glasses technology, highlighting the importance of display, optics, assembly, and components in the industry [3]. Summary by Sections Event Overview - The 2025 CIOE was held on September 10 in Shenzhen, gathering top global optoelectronic technology and industry trends [1]. - Key exhibitors included JBD, GoerTek, and Luxshare Precision, showcasing cutting-edge products and technologies [1][2]. Technological Breakthroughs - JBD introduced the "Hummingbird II" color light engine, featuring a self-developed 0.1-inch Micro LED micro-display capable of full-color display in a compact size [1]. - GoerTek presented several new products in AR and VR, focusing on lightweight designs and high display performance [2]. - Guangfeng Technology's new AR optical solution supports a large field of view and ensures user comfort during prolonged use [2][3]. Investment Recommendations - The report suggests monitoring companies involved in various segments of the AR technology supply chain, including: - Optical waveguides: GoerTek, Luxshare Precision, Sunny Optical Technology, Crystal Optoelectronics, and Lantech Optical [3]. - Micro LED: HC Semitek, Zhaochi Co., Sanan Optoelectronics, Qianzhao Optoelectronics, and Jucan Optoelectronics [3]. - LCoS: OmniVision Technologies and Guangfeng Technology [3]. - SiC: Tianyue Advanced [3]. - MIM components: Dongmu Co., Jingyan Technology, and Tonglian Precision [3].
